As a programmer, I can tell you that this would take a bit of work. Images are usually posted with just a simple tag. All new code would have to be added that looked at every post, checked if an image tag was used, and then have the information stored into a new database table. I don't know if the result would be worth the effort or extra storage. Some people's lists would get huge, and you'd need to mess with display formating, etc. Would file names be enough (IMG_00302.JPG), or would people forget what was what? Storing the actual images, even as thumbnails, would take even more space. People delete images from their servers, so links wouldn't be enough.

I think it's a cool idea, but I don't think people understand what's involved in board modification. I haven't even touched on testing and security issues. Sometimes even a simple mod can open a huge security hole, so it needs to be rigorously tested.
